source: trunk/dports/games/moria/Portfile @ 19869

Last change on this file since 19869 was 19869, checked in by markd@…, 13 years ago

Closes 10698. New port.

File size: 2.2 KB
Line 
1# $Id: $
2
3PortSystem       1.0
4name                 moria
5version              5.5.2
6categories           games
7maintainers          aschenke@tampabay.rr.com
8description          Moria is a Rogue-like dungeon exploration game
9long_description Moria is a Rogue-like dungeon exploration game similar to Angband.
10homepage         http://www-math.bgsu.edu/~grabine/moria.html
11master_sites     http://www.nic.funet.fi/pub/unix/games/${name}/source/
12checksums            md5 04a2852864302c702e82992023d97184
13extract.suffix   .tar.Z
14distname         um${version}
15worksrcdir       umoria
16
17patchfiles       patch-source_config.h
18
19configure        {
20                    addgroup games
21                   
22                    cd ${worksrcpath}
23                    file copy unix/Makefile source
24                    file copy unix/unix.c source
25                   
26                    reinplace "s|/home/math/grabiner/moria/files|${prefix}/var/games/moria|" \
27                        source/config.h
28                 }
29                 
30build            {
31                    system "cd ${worksrcpath}/source && make"
32                 }
33                 
34destroot         {
35                    xinstall -d 755 ${destroot}${prefix}/var/games/moria
36                    xinstall -c -m 2755 -g games ${worksrcpath}/source/moria ${destroot}${prefix}/bin
37                    xinstall -c -m 444 ${worksrcpath}/files/hours ${destroot}${prefix}/var/games/moria
38                    xinstall -c -m 444 ${worksrcpath}/files/news ${destroot}${prefix}/var/games/moria
39                    xinstall -c -m 644 ${worksrcpath}/files/origcmds.hlp ${destroot}${prefix}/var/games/moria
40                    xinstall -c -m 644 ${worksrcpath}/files/owizcmds.hlp ${destroot}${prefix}/var/games/moria
41                    xinstall -c -m 644 ${worksrcpath}/files/roglcmds.hlp ${destroot}${prefix}/var/games/moria
42                    xinstall -c -m 644 ${worksrcpath}/files/rwizcmds.hlp ${destroot}${prefix}/var/games/moria
43                    xinstall -c -m 464 -g games ${worksrcpath}/files/scores ${destroot}${prefix}/var/games/moria
44                    xinstall -c -m 644 ${worksrcpath}/files/version.hlp ${destroot}${prefix}/var/games/moria
45                    xinstall -c -m 644 ${worksrcpath}/files/welcome.hlp ${destroot}${prefix}/var/games/moria
46                 }
Note: See TracBrowser for help on using the repository browser.